The Department of Justice weighs in on a Virginia school dispute

(SRN NEWS)-Two boys were suspended from Stone Bridge High School in Loudoun County after complaining about a girl being allowed to use the boy’s locker room.  Their families are suing and now the DOJ has filed a motion to intervene on their behalf.  The Department has issued a statement saying “Loudoun County’s decision to advance and promote gender ideology tramples on the rights of religious students who cannot embrace ideas that deny biological reality.”
